Short Description
Epilepsy Action Australia undertakes research and advocacy, and delivers services across Australia to optimise life outcomes for people with epilepsy. The organisation's aims are to increase epilepsy awareness and understanding in the community, and facilitate self-management of epilepsy for people with the condition.

Epilepsy Action Australia's services include:
* Equip - An epilepsy resource for youth living with epilepsy
* Strong Foundations - For parents of school aged children with epilepsy
* Psychosocial Wellbeing for Adults - An epilepsy resource for adults living with epilepsy
* rEaction - An epilepsy resource to increase teens awareness of epilepsy
* Yarning Epilepsy - an online learning module that has been created specifically for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ander peoples covering a range of topics relevant to people working with those impacted by epilepsy.
* Online Academy - provides epilepsy learning and education for people living with epilepsy, parents, carers and health professionals
